GP Retainer Scheme

The GP Retainer Scheme enables qualified GPs who are unable for the present to commit themselves to a full-time post to continue working in general practice in order to maintain and develop their skills and enter a permanent post when their circumstances permit. Up to four sessions per week are available for a period not exceeding five years.
